Hurricane Harvey has affected many friends, family and fans in the Southeast Texas region and many artists are gathering as one and use their voices to heal and make a difference with an online benefit concert.
The online benefit concert is the idea of singer and songwriter Veronique Medrano. It will take place Wednesday, September 6, 2017 and will showcase artists from Texas and all over the country joining in via Facebook Live. During their “set time” to perform their talents, the artists will ask viewers to donate for the Houston Food Bank.
Artists interested in performing can sign up by Monday, September 4, just message Veronique Medrano at her Facebook page, @VeroniqueMedrano.
Tejano artists already scheduled to perform include Veronique, B. Santa Ana, and Liz Garcia.
